Insight to the Word: A Righteous Man

Genesis 6:9

9 This is the account of Noah and his family.
Noah was a righteous man, blameless among the people of his time, and he walked faithfully with God. 10 Noah had three sons: Shem, Ham and Japheth.

A Righteous Man

While everyone in those days lived recklessly, God found that Noah still worshipped, obeyed, and depended upon him.

  • "Blameless among the people of his time" makes it clear that he was not influenced by the immorality that surrounded him. Because he was a righteous man with a deep and holy respect for God and a bold resistance to popular opinion and behaviour, Noah found favour with God (Heb. 11:7, Gen 7:1).

  • Noah's right standing with God was the result of God's grace-his undeserved favour- and Noah's faith in God. Salvation today is also the result of God's mercy and undeserved favour. We received it only by faith, demonstrated by a sincere effort to follow God and avoid sin. Hebrew 11:7 states that Noah "became heir of the righteousness that comes by faith."

  • The new testaments also states that"a preacher of righteousness" (2Peter 2:5). This must be the constant testimony of anyone who speaks for God.
